Air Resource Warmth Pumps vs. Geothermal Warmth Pumps



When taking into consideration Air Source Warm Pumps vs. Geothermal Heat Pumps for your home, there are essential differences to remember.

Air Resource Heat Pumps remove warmth from the outdoors air and are more usual due to reduced installment expenses. They function well in modest climates yet may be less reliable in extreme cold.

Geothermal Warmth Pumps, on the other hand, use warm from the ground, giving regular home heating and cooling regardless of outside temperatures. While they've higher ahead of time prices, they're extra energy-efficient over time and have a longer life-span.

Air Resource Warm Pumps are less complicated to mount and keep contrasted to Geothermal Warmth Pumps, which call for even more complex underground setups. Nevertheless, Geothermal Warmth Pumps offer higher power savings with time, making them a much more environmentally friendly alternative.



Consider your climate, spending plan, and long-term goals when choosing between these 2 kinds of heat pumps for your home.

Price Analysis: Installation and Operation Costs



Taking into consideration the prices associated with both installation and operation is important when contrasting Air Resource Warm Pumps and Geothermal Warm Pumps. Air Resource Heat Pumps are generally a lot more budget friendly to set up ahead of time contrasted to Geothermal Heat Pumps. The installment of a Geothermal Heat Pump entails much more complicated below ground work, making it a more expensive choice initially. However, Geothermal Warm Pumps are known for their greater efficiency, which can cause reduced functional expenses in time.

When it involves operational expenditures, Geothermal Heat Pumps have a tendency to be extra cost-efficient in the long run because of their greater effectiveness and lower power intake. They can offer significant financial savings on heating & cooling expenses, countering the greater installation prices.

Air Source Heat Pumps, while having lower ahead of time expenses, may result in slightly greater functional expenses because they aren't as effective as their geothermal counterparts.
